Whispers of Time: Explore the Enchantment of Engen's Historic Treasures

Discover Engen, a charming gem in Baden-Württemberg, Germany, where history and nature intertwine. Stroll through the enchanting Altstadt, with its medieval architecture and vibrant atmosphere. Explore the ruins of the historic castle perched above the town, offering breathtaking views of the surrounding landscape. Dive into local culture at the Engen Museum, showcasing rich heritage and artistic treasures. In winter, don’t miss the festive Engener Weihnachtsmarkt, brimming with holiday cheer. With its serene lakes and lush greenery, Engen is the perfect off-the-beaten-path destination for those seeking a blend of culture, history, and natural beauty.

Things to do in Engen

Engen offers a charming blend of historic allure and natural beauty, with scenic lakes, lush forests, and rolling mountains. Travelers can explore engaging museums, unwind at spas, or hit the slopes at nearby ski resorts. Don't miss the festive markets for a taste of local culture and seasonal delights!

  • Honberg CastleOpens in a new window – Venture to the ruins of Honberg Castle, where you can wander through remnants of its storied past. The scenic views from this historic site provide a wonderful backdrop for photography, making it a perfect spot to appreciate the blend of nature and history.
  • Swabian Alb RouteOpens in a new window – Hit the trails along the Swabian Alb Route, a stunning mountain pathway that showcases the beauty of the region. Whether you choose to hike or bike, the diverse landscapes and fresh air will invigorate your spirit as you explore the winding paths.
  • HohentwielOpens in a new window – Discover Hohentwiel, a majestic castle offering fascinating insights into medieval architecture. Climb up to the castle grounds for an impressive panorama of the surrounding countryside, making it a great picnic spot or a place to reflect on history.
  • Huefingen Roman Bath RuinsOpens in a new window – Step back in time at the Huefingen Roman Bath Ruins, where ancient bathing traditions can be explored. The remnants of these historical baths offer a glimpse into Roman life, inviting you to imagine the past while strolling through the site.
  • AachquelleOpens in a new window – Follow the gentle flow of the Aachquelle river, a serene spot perfect for a leisurely walk. The crystal-clear waters and lush surroundings make it an ideal location to relax, breathe in the fresh air, and enjoy the tranquility of nature.

Best time to go to Engen

Engen experiences its lowest average temperature in January, at 32.0°F (0.0°C), while July is the hottest month, with an average temperature of 66.0°F (18.9°C). June tends to be the wettest month. The peak travel months to visit Engen are June, July, and September, which see a higher number of tourists. During this peak period, the weather is mostly sunny, accompanied by light rainfall. In contrast, January, November, and December are ideal if you're looking for a calmer vacation, marked by light rainfall and mostly cloudy conditions.
